Teague and Rizzo of FHO Partners represent Acumentrics in 33,857 s/f lease

According to FHO Partners, Acumentrics Corp. has agreed to extend its 33,857 s/f office lease at 20 Southwest Park. Owned by Maric, Inc., Southwest Park is strategically located I-95 and Rte. 1 and has been an outstanding location for Acumentrics to grow its business and attract employees. FHO partner, Sean Teague and senior associate Leeanne Rizzo represented Acumentrics Corp. while JP Plunkett of Cushman & Wakefield represented the landlord, Maric, Inc. in this transaction. Acumentrics Corporation (http://www.acumentrics.com/) is an industry leader in Solid Oxide Fuel Cells (SOFC) and Rugged Uninterruptible Power Supplies (Rugged-UPSTM) power supplies (UPS) for military and industrial power conditioning, backup, and other mission critical applications. The company's Rugged-UPSTM products are trusted in punishing environments with over 50,000 units deployed in military and industrial situations. Acumentrics' industry leading SOFC technology is based on a unique, durable, fuel-flexible, tubular ceramics-based technology and has exceeded performance standards in U.S. Department of Energy Solid-State Energy Conversion Alliance (SECA) Phase I tests. Acumentrics' SOFC systems have run for over 10,000 hours, have demonstrated the ability to operate for 1,000 hours on conventional JP-8 fuel and became the first biogas-fueled SOFC system in an installation at the innovative GlashusEtt environmental information center in Stockholm. Acumentrics is the recipient of a 2007 New England Innovation Award from the Smaller Business Association of New England.
